
Schaeffler India Q2'26 Revenue Up 17.5% to ₹26,814 Million
Schaeffler India Limited announced its financial results for the second quarter and half year ended June 30, 2026. The company reported a revenue from operations of INR 26,814 million for Q2'26, a 17.5% increase year-on-year and a 7.0% increase quarter-on-quarter. Profit Before Tax (PBT) before exceptional items for the quarter was INR 4,525 million, up 13.7% year-on-year, with a PBT margin of 16.9%. For the six months ended June 30, 2026, revenue grew by 18.1% to INR 51,884 million, and PBT increased by 16.5% to INR 8,782 million. The company highlighted continued double-digit growth in Automotive Technologies, Vehicle Lifetime Solutions, and Intercompany Exports, despite a volatile macro-economic landscape and cost pressures.
